Package org.quality.gates.sonar.api
Class SonarHttpRequester
java.lang.Object
org.quality.gates.sonar.api.SonarHttpRequester
- Direct Known Subclasses:
SonarHttpRequester80
,SonarHttpRequester88
- Since:
- 1.0.1
- Author:
- arkanjoms
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ionprotected String
getComponentId
(JobConfigData configData, SonarInstance sonarInstance) protected String
protected abstract String
protected abstract String
protected abstract String
getSonarApiTaskInfoParameter
(JobConfigData jobConfigData, SonarInstance sonarInstance) protected abstract String
boolean
isLogged()
void
setLogged
(boolean logged)
-
Constructor Details
-
SonarHttpRequester
public SonarHttpRequester()
-
-
Method Details
-
getSonarApiComponentShow
-
isLogged
public boolean isLogged() -
setLogged
public void setLogged(boolean logged) -
getSonarApiLogin
-
getSonarApiTaskInfoUrl
-
getSonarApiTaskInfoParameter
protected abstract String getSonarApiTaskInfoParameter(JobConfigData jobConfigData, SonarInstance sonarInstance) -
getSonarApiQualityGatesStatusUrl
-
getComponentId
-